(c) Written Notice of any noncompliance which may endanger health or the <br />environment shall be reported to the Director within five (5) days of the time the <br />operator becomes aware of the noncompliance. The written notice shall contain a <br />description of the noncompliance and its cause; the period of noncompliance <br />including dates and times; if the noncompliance has not been corrected the <br />anticipated time it is expected to continue; and steps taken or planned to prevent <br />or reduce recurrence of the noncompliance. <br />Twenty -Four Hour Noncompliance Reporting <br />The operator shall report to the Director any noncompliance which may endanger health or <br />environment. Information shall be provided, either orally or by leaving a message, within <br />twenty -four (24) hours from the time the operator becomes aware of the circumstances by <br />telephoning 1 -(800) -227 -8917 and asking for the EPA Region 8 UIC Program Compliance and <br />Enforcement Director, or by contacting the Region 8 Emergency Operations Center at <br />(303) -293 -1788, if calling from outside EPA Region 8. The following information shall be <br />included in the verbal report: <br />(a) Any monitoring or other information which indicates that any contaminant may <br />cause an endangerment to a USDW. <br />(b) Any noncompliance with a Permit condition or malfunction of the injection <br />system which may cause fluid migration into or between underground sources of <br />drinking water. <br />Oil Spill and Chemical Release Reporting <br />The operator shall comply with all other reporting requirements related to oil spills and chemical <br />releases or other potential impacts to human health or the environment by contacting the <br />National Response Center (NRC) 1- (800) -424 -8802 or 1- (202)- 267 -2675, or through the NRC <br />website at http : / /www.nrc.uscg.mil/index.htm <br />Other Noncompliance <br />The operator shall report all other instances of noncompliance not otherwise reported at the time <br />monitoring reports are submitted. <br />Other Information <br />Where the operator becomes aware that he failed to submit any relevant facts in the Permit <br />application, or submitted incorrect information in a Permit application, or in any report to the <br />Director, the operator shall submit such correct facts or information within two (2) weeks of the <br />time such information became known to him. <br />Authorization for Additional Well: UIC Area Permit 0030358 -00000 <br />Well: 12H -1 EPA Well ID: 0030358 -08416 Page 5 of 5 <br />
